Subject: Linter cut-over done

Hi all — welcome aboard! Quick recap: we finished moving docs checks from the old Quillgate hooks to the new Proseworthy linter last Friday. It now runs on every merge request, and the old pipeline is fully retired. False positives dropped a lot, so please stop adding suppression comments. If you're setting up locally, the service expects the following configuration values.

deployment values, yagef-yawip:
ELIOX_PIN=5303
ELIOX_METRICS_HOST=metrics.eliox.paliqworks.corp
ELIOX_LOG_LEVEL=error
ELIOX_TENANT=praiel

## Build Provenance: Parity Between the Wrenlet SDKs

The Wrenlet Java and Swift SDKs are generated from a shared schema in the Foxmere pipeline, so feature parity depends on both builds consuming the same schema revision. Maintainers should confirm the revisions match before tagging a release. The schema trace token for the current pair is below.

session token of yageg-kagap = htk9_89026285c

**Checklist item: Validator plugin registry**

Confirm that third-party validator plugins load through the Quillgate discovery hook and that malformed manifests are rejected with a clear error rather than a crash. Run the conformance suite twice, once with plugins enabled and once disabled, and compare output counts. Record the build token for the release you verified directly beneath this item.

build token for tafof-hahog: htk14_fe492092fe5548

# Build Provenance: Incremental Rebuilds on Mosswire

Quick primer: Mosswire only rebuilds pages whose content hash changed, so "why didn't my page update?" usually means the source hash matched. Every incremental run writes a provenance record — which inputs, which template version, which cache entries it reused. If output looks stale, don't nuke the cache first; check the provenance log. Each record is keyed by the token that appears below.

build token for fafof-tageg: htk21_f30a3062ec5a0972b3bbf